#c97062 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c97062 is composed of 78.8% red, 43.9%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.3%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 8.2 degrees, a saturation of 48.8% and a lightness of 58.6%. #c97062 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e0c4 with #930000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#c97062 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c97062 has RGB values of R:201, G:112,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.51,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13201506.

Shades and Tints of #c97062
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f4 is the lightest one.
